Hi guys

I'm still finding my way through photoshop. What is the best way to adjust the dark spot in this pictures background? I don't want to Lasso everything because then i would lose his fading whiskers - any ideas?

I would try the Clone Stamp tool. Start near the whiskers and work my way to the right.

Dodge tool and gradient tool at reduced opacity matched to the rest of the background. The gradient tool works ok w/o dodging first as well. I'm sure there are plenty of ways to do it.
